This highly active chemical solvent is primarily used with specialty epoxies and resins, making it an essential product for professionals and hobbyists working with advanced coatings and adhesives in Mountain top. Known for its characteristics similar to acetone, MEK offers a slower drying time and is not completely water miscible, providing unique handling properties that can be advantageous in various applications.
- Specialty use: Designed specifically for use with specialty epoxies and resins, ensuring compatibility and effectiveness in your projects.
- Slower drying solvent: Compared to acetone, MEK dries more slowly, allowing for better control during application and curing processes.
- Not completely water miscible: This property distinguishes MEK from acetone, offering different solvent behavior that can be critical for certain chemical formulations.
